WebMultiple-effect evaporators. Unlike single-stage evaporators, these evaporators can be composed of up to seven evaporator stages (effects). ... Two types of feeding can be used when dealing with multiple-effect evaporators. Forward feeding occurs when the product enters the system through the first effect at the highest temperature. WebSep 15, 2024 · A multiple effect evaporation system is commonly used in large scale operations. In such a system, evaporators are arranged in series so that the vapour from … Webmultiple effect evaporator the vapour from one evaporator is fed into the steam chest of the other evaporator.
